


Solitaire Ring with 0.50 ct Brilliant Diamond – 750 Gold (White Gold and Yellow Gold), circa 1980
Solitaire Ring with 0.50 ct Brilliant – 750 Gold circa 1980 – two-tone ring crafted from 750/1000 gold (18 karat) in white and yellow gold. The centrally set brilliant of approx. 0.50 carat exhibits a white color grade and high clarity with very, very small inclusions. The clear design combines both gold tones into a balanced, modern form typical of the late 1970s and early 1980s.
- Era: Vintage, circa 1980
- Material: 750/1000 gold (18 karat); white gold and yellow gold; diamond (0.50 carat)
- Technique: Brilliant in solitaire setting with two-tone gold mounting
- Hallmark: "0.50 750"
- Dimensions: Ring size 56
- Weight: approx. 7 g
- Design: Two-tone gold design with central brilliant in clear, modern lines
The harmonious interplay between white gold and yellow gold effectively accentuates the brilliant. The uniform craftsmanship of the ring and the precisely set stone give the piece its impressive appearance.
